CANDLINE, David Passed away December 19th, 2007. Born January 8th, 1939. David will be sadly missed by his wife Beverly and his children Cheryl (Paul), Donna-Lynn and Karen (Michael) and his six grandchildren Sean, Nadia, Angela, David, Katherine and Christine. Cremation service has taken place. A celebration will David's life will take place at a later date. Donations to the Heart and Stroke Foundation in honor of David would be appreciated.
